Minimum q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Mathematics, a related technical field, or equivalent practical experience.
  • 8 years of experience in front-end (e.g., Angular, TypeScript, HTML, CSS or similar) or back-end development (e.g. Go or another programming language).
  • Experience with Google Cloud application development (e.g., Cloud Run, App Engine, Object Storage, etc.).
  • Experience building PRDs and TDDs.

Preferred qualifications:
  • Experience with GCP Security features (e.g., VPC, IAM, Chronicle, etc.).
  • Experience with Salesforce or similar third-party applications.
  • Ability to seamlessly drive change in a large organization in collaboration with key stakeholders, and strong focus on our user needs.
  • Excellent communication skills; the ability to present and explain concepts to a broader audience.
  • Interest in learning Golang.
